Transaction 95fe98dabcd7580c166308cd2921e4dd84f15b7ff9eb6f9bca89305069513951

1 Input
2 Outputs
  • 95fe98dabcd7580c166308cd2921e4dd84f15b7ff9eb6f9bca89305069513951:0
  • value  2175639
    address  31rXBDpVvaup8qH9tWwWGwW1eK3gHwhuEd
  • 95fe98dabcd7580c166308cd2921e4dd84f15b7ff9eb6f9bca89305069513951:1
  • value  1095918
    address  3MPg8nSVPdsKNjYzUUY8JCXQqH5PXiiNWN